Geely Mobil to produce low-cost green cars
PT Geely Mobil Indonesia (GMI) said that its parent company Geely, headquartered in China, is interested in the Indonesian government’s program of producing low-cost green cars. Geely is preparing its IG (intelligent Geely) model to join in the project, said Richard Yang, director of GMI. The IG hybrid uses a 998cc gasoline engine and electric motor and is sold for about US$2,200 in China. With import duty and other levies the price could be higher in Indonesia, said Yang. If the project fails, GMI will focus on developing multi-purpose vehicles to enter the Indonesian market next year, Yang said. (August 19, 2010)
